Gunmen invade another University campus, kidnap scores of students
Barely a week after yet to be identified gunmen invaded a private university, Green Field University, Chikun Local Government Area of Kaduna state and kidnapped some students, gunmen on Sunday night again invaded the Federal University of Agriculture located in Makurdi, the Benue State Capital and kidnapped scores of students.
According to sources, the gunmen stormed the campus, shooting sporadically to scare the university security away before taking some students to an unknown destination.
The university’s Director of Information, Protocol and Public Relations Unit (IPPR), Mrs. Rosemary Waku, confirmed this on Monday morning.
Also, the state’s Public Relations Officer, DSP Anene Sewuese Catherine confirmed the incident on a phone call.
